I am using Python mode in Emacs and wanted to start a python
sub-process.
However, Emacs could not find python.exe from the path I specified.
Particularly, the following message was displayed:
apply: Searching for program: no such file or directory, c\:/Python27/Scripts/ipython.exeInvalid face reference: python-cell
It seemed a "C\:" was added in front of the path to the python.
This seems to be a but.

OK, so what does this display:
M-: (w32-shell-name) RET
> Can you please let me know how to use edebug to follow through python-shell-parse-command?
This is no longer needed: if w32-shell-dos-semantics returns nil, then
shell-quote-argument will quote every character not in the Posix
character set with a backslash. This is what you see. The question
is why w32-shell-dos-semantics returns nil.

OK, I think the situation is clear now: you have set up Emacs for
using the Cygwin Bash as the shell, but the value of
python-shell-interpreter is not in the Cygwin-compatible format. I
think you need to use this instead:
(setq python-shell-interpreter "/cygdrive/C/Python27/Scripts/ipython")
Or something like that -- I don't use Cygwin, so I might be mistaken
about the exact format you need to use.
Alternatively, remove your customizations that cause w32-shell-name
return the Cygwin Bash shell. It could come from either setting the
value of shell-file-name in your init files, or from the SHELL or
ESHELL environment variable defined outside Emacs.

Actually, if you use this format, you'd probably also need to use
cygwin-mount as well.
So the second alternative, to remove the setup for Cygwin Bash, is IMO
better. Mixing a native Windows Emacs with Cygwin is a tricky
business.
Yet another possibility is to use a Cygwin build of Emacs.
